Forensic Meteorological Assessment: Cayuga

Look, I’ve been roofing here for over twenty years, and I can tell you straight up—Cayuga sits right in the bullseye of some of the nastiest spring weather in Texas. We’re tucked into that corridor where the dry line from the west slams into the humid Gulf air, and that’s a recipe for supercell thunderstorms that just park over us. You’ll see it most years between March and June, but honestly, we’ve had hail in October that looked like golf balls. The geography doesn’t help either—all that open farmland and the rolling hills to the south mean there’s nothing to break up the wind. A storm can roll in from the southwest at 60 miles an hour, and by the time it hits your roof, it’s got a full head of steam with zero natural windbreaks.

And here’s the thing about hail specifically—it’s not just the size that gets you, it’s the angle. When we get those classic Texas supercells, the updrafts are so strong that hail gets tossed around and comes down sideways, hammering your shingles at an angle instead of straight down. That’s what tears up the edges and the ridge caps, and it’s why you’ll see houses on one side of the street with shredded roofs while the other side looks fine. Plus, the wind that comes with these storms—we’re talking 70 to 80 mile per hour gusts on the regular—can lift those shingles right off the deck if they’re even a little bit worn. I’ve seen brand new roofs in Cayuga get destroyed in a single twenty-minute storm because the hail hit first, weakened the seal, and then the wind did the rest.
